2 Corinthians 12:7
Lest I should be exalted, etc. This verse shows that 2 Corinthians 12:2
refers to himself.
There was given me a thorn in the flesh. Generally supposed to be
some painful physical infirmity. See Galatians 4:13.
The messenger of Satan. All physical evils are due to sin and hence
are ascribed to Satan. This thorn was (1) in the flesh; (2) it buffeted
or assailed him; (3) it was permitted to prevent undue exaltation,
hence must have been humiliating.
